An Introduction To The Study Of Scriptural Analogies is a book written by David George Goyder in 1849. The book is designed to be used as a resource for both schools and simple-minded Christians who are interested in deepening their understanding of the Bible. The book explores the concept of scriptural analogies, which are comparisons made between different parts of the Bible that share similar themes, symbols, or ideas. Goyder argues that these analogies are important for understanding the deeper meaning and significance of the Bible's teachings.Throughout the book, Goyder provides examples of scriptural analogies and explains their significance. He also discusses the importance of studying the Bible in context, and provides guidance on how to interpret and understand the text.Overall, An Introduction To The Study Of Scriptural Analogies is a valuable resource for anyone seeking to deepen their understanding of the Bible and its teachings.
